British Council Scholarships for Women in STEM 2023 is an initiative of the British Council in partnership with 26 UK universities for master's degree applicants. The scholarship programme aims to increase opportunities in STEM for girls and women. The selected students will receive tuition fees, stipend and other benefits.

The selected candidates will receive economic support which will include tuition fees, stipend, travel costs, visa and health coverage fees. Special support for mothers and English language support (IELTS) will also be provided.
